PREK TEACHER
Job Description
General Statement of Job:
To plan organize and present instruction and instructional environments that help students learn subject matter and skills that will contribute to their cognitive physical and social/emotional development. Reports to Principal and Preschool Coordinator.
Specific Duties and Responsibilities:
- Organize and lead activities designed to promote physical cognitive and social development
- Provide a developmentallyappropriate learning environment where children are free to explore manipulate and create
- Arrange and maintain a safe indoor and outdoor space to facilitate creative play
- Plan create and implement developmentallyappropriate lesson plans
- Maintain staff/child ratio and visual supervision of children at all times
- Monitor childrens behaviors and deescalate inappropriate behaviors using redirection and other developmentally appropriate techniques; employs strategies to protect students from injury
- Implement Individualized Educations Programs for children with identified needs
- Comply at all times with applicable NC Child Care Regulations NC Sanitation Guidelines NC Fire and Building Codes and Lenoir County Public Schools Standards
- Maintain guidelines set forth by funding source i.e. NC PreK Three School etc.
- Communicate regularly with parents regarding childrens educational progress
- Report all complaints of child abuse neglect or improper care to supervisor
- Maintain positive communication with coworkers to create a professional atmosphere
- Follow a plan for professional development and demonstrates evidence of growth
- Carry out noninstructional duties as assigned and/or as needed
Additional Job Functions or Assigned Tasks:
- Coordinate and direct the activities of the Teacher Assistant
- Perform other related work as required
Minimum Training and Experience:
- North Carolina BirthKindergarten Teaching License (or License with PreK Addon) or a degree in Early Childhood Education or related area that will qualify for licensure as a Teacher by North Carolina Department of Public Instruction
- Minimum of two years teaching experience in a recognized early childhood environment or licensed child care facility
- Previous experience with Creative Curriculum and Early Childhood Environment Rating Scale preferred
Minimum Qualifications or Standards Required to Perform Essential Job Functions:
- Must be able to lift carry push pull or otherwise move approximately 40lbs. Frequent stooping bending and kneeling are required. Requires the ability to move quickly in a fast paced environment.
